Common Issues with Cat Doors
Before we dive into the fixing part, it's vital to comprehend the common problems that can develop with cat doors. These consist of:
Sticking or jamming: Over time, the door's hinges or rollers can become broken, triggering the door to stick or jam.Leaks: Gaps or fractures in the door or its frame can allow cold air, wetness, and even unwanted visitors to enter your home.Broken or damaged frames: Accidental scratches or knocks can harm the door's frame, compromising its structural integrity.Malfunctioning locking mechanisms: The locking system can become jammed or broken, rendering the door useless.Worn-out seals: The door's seals can become worn, enabling air to seep through and reducing the door's energy effectiveness.
Do It Yourself Solutions for Cat Door Fixing
Thankfully, lots of cat door concerns can be resolved with some fundamental DIY abilities and tools. Here are some detailed solutions for typical problems:
Sticking or jamming:Clean the door's hinges and rollers with a soft brush and some lubricant.Use some silicone-based lubricant to the hinges and rollers.If the door still sticks, attempt adjusting the hinges or replacing the rollers.Leakages:Inspect the door and its frame for spaces or fractures.Seal any spaces or fractures with weatherstripping or caulk.Change the door's seals if they're worn.Broken or harmed frames:Clean and examine the frame for any damage.Use wood glue or a wood filler to repair any fractures or scratches.If the frame is severely harmed, think about replacing it.Malfunctioning locking systems:Inspect the locking system for any blockages or jamming.Clean the locking mechanism with a soft brush and some lubricant.If the locking system is still malfunctioning, think about changing it.Worn-out seals:Inspect the seals for any signs of wear or damage.Replace the seals with brand-new ones, following the producer's instructions.
